Output 419f36d10d3ac6e40e25f51b0ced14650b5d16b2a5fc5750374f7e5efc62242e:0

value
152559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 852adcf49b320c07b787eff7e466603334bba498 OP_EQUAL
address
3Dq99EmGFYGoSxUm9s5WyrTSYaRiPmTQGD
transaction
419f36d10d3ac6e40e25f51b0ced14650b5d16b2a5fc5750374f7e5efc62242e
confirmations
306897
spent
true